Stainless Steel
Alloy can pack up more strength with less material as compared to plastic. Thereby allowing for a leaner & lightweight eye frame. People who prefer a sleek or minimalist look, then stainless steel-rimmed glasses are the way to go. This is a good option for people who wish to keep a spare pair of glasses in their pockets without worrying about breaking them into pieces. Furthermore, steel frames are the perfect choice for those who want to buy half or rimless frames. This is due to the aforementioned minimalist nature of steel frames. They do not stand out as prominently as plastic frames do. Thus, proving to be a great option for people who don’t want an overbearing effect of their glasses on their appearance.
Steel frames have a longer shelf life. They won’t get devalued over time with wear & tear or UV exposure as opposed to plastic frames. They are also subject to less tarnish with ample care & maintenance. Also, the nose pads on steel frames are less likely to slip or cause discomfort. An advantage of stainless steel over metallic frames is that the former is hypoallergenic. Thereby not giving rise to any sort of allergic reaction from the user.
There are some disadvantages as well. The most obvious one is the monotony of colors. Stainless steel does not offer a wide spectrum of colors that are available in plastic frames, which isn’t so appealing for customers. Steel frames also tend to get hotter than plastic frames in high-temperature environments.
